Nursing Informatics Specialist (AI Training)About The Role We're looking for experienced nursing professionals to help evaluate and improve AI systems designed for clinical and healthcare environments. Your frontline nursing knowledge will directly shape how AI understands clinical workflows, EHR documentation, and patient care processes — making a real impact on the future of healthcare technology. At Alignerr, we partner with the world's leading AI research teams and labs to build and train cutting-edge AI models. As a Nursing Informatics Specialist, you'll be the bridge between real-world clinical practice and the AI systems that are transforming healthcare.
- Organization: Alignerr
- Type: Hourly Contract
- Location: Remote
- Commitment: 10–40 hours/week
What You'll Do
- Evaluate AI-generated clinical content, EHR workflows, and health informatics outputs for accuracy, safety, and real-world usability
- Identify gaps, errors, or unrealistic assumptions in AI responses related to nursing practice and clinical documentation
- Provide structured expert feedback that helps AI systems better reflect how nurses actually work
- Review and assess clinical data scenarios, charting examples, and care coordination workflows
- Work independently and asynchronously on your own schedule
Who You Are
- Registered Nurse (RN) or equivalent clinical background with hands-on patient care experience
- Familiar with EHR systems such as Epic, Cerner, or similar platforms
- Strong understanding of clinical documentation workflows and nursing informatics principles
- Detail-oriented with the ability to evaluate content systematically and provide clear written feedback
- Comfortable working remotely and independently
- No prior AI experience required — your clinical expertise is what matters
Nice to Have
- Experience in clinical informatics, health IT, or nursing education
- Background in data annotation, quality assurance, or evaluation workflows
- Familiarity with healthcare data standards (HL7, FHIR, SNOMED, etc.)
- Experience across multiple clinical settings or specialties
